DESCRIPTION  
The UTC MMBTH10 is designed for using as VHF and UHF  
oscillators and VHF Mixer in a tuner of a TV receiver.

Note: Absolute maximum ratings are those values beyond which the device could be permanently damaged.  
Absolute maximum ratings are stress ratings only and functional device operation is not implied.
